### Step 4: Stabilize the integration tests

Heads up: the Tollgate payments suite is flaky mostly because tests share one sandbox ledger. Before migrating, give each test run its own namespace and bump the settlement poll timeout — the old default is way too tight. Once that's in place, reruns should drop to near zero. The test harness picks up these configuration values at startup.

config for hahip-yajep:
holix:
  log_level: error
  metrics_host: metrics.holix.qorvellabs.internal
  pin: 9600
  pool_size: 8

# Build Provenance — Gridfetch Tile Prefetcher

Gridfetch builds come from the sealed Larkspur pipeline. No local builds ship. Each artifact carries a signed manifest linking commit, toolchain, and cache snapshot. Maintainers: verify the manifest before patching prefetch heuristics, since tile cache layout changes between toolchain versions. The provenance token for the build currently in production is below.

session token of kahag-bawip = htk6_729d08

Welcome to the Glimmerfall platform team. Our serverless handlers on Quartzline scale to zero after ten minutes of inactivity, so the first invocation afterward incurs a cold start of two to four seconds. Please account for this when interpreting latency dashboards during your first on-call shadow week. To access the warm-pool configuration console, you will need the recovery passphrase, which is provided below for your records.

unlock words, bawef-kahap: sorax-sorir-quenys-aldok

Quick heads-up on Pinwheel UI versioning: we cut a minor release every sprint, and anything touching component props needs a changeset file in the PR. No changeset, no merge — the bot will nag you. Majors are rare and go through the design council first. The full policy, with examples of what counts as breaking, lives on the internal page below.

wiki page, bahip-yahip: https://grafana.qirvanlabs.corp/browse/display/projects/cc3a1b9dbfc9

Support team note: the Quillcache tier places a bloom filter in front of the Pebblestore key-value cluster, so most lookups for missing keys never touch disk. A small false-positive rate (about one percent) is expected and harmless; escalate only if miss latency climbs. The filter rebuild job runs nightly from the Harborline scheduler and authenticates against Pebblestore with an admin credential, which is defined on the next line.

secret setting of bagag-kajof: RELAY_SECRET8=d9a517d5